His name is Revilio, a composer and poet.
Each day, he composes two melodies, on the average, and when music is there,
inspiration melts into the verses.
"Poems are the children of music, not the opposite".
And the inspiration is drawn from all sources, from symphonies to jazz, via tzigane,
african, religious songs ... even "musette" waltz.
In the words of the composer himself, "It is an initiation to classical
music for those who are not familiar with it and recreation for the rest".
His music caresses the soul! When it comes the time to join with the God he believes
in, maybe he will use the words of Mozart
in response to somebody asking whether he was afraid of dying:
"How can I be afraid of a world beyond where such beautiful music
originates"
